A family court,Bombay recently has observed that a well-qualified woman cannot claim maintenance from her husband. "The wife who is well-qualified and claiming maintenance by sitting idle is not entitled to get maintenance. The wife is not entitled to advantage of her own wrong, she cannot harass the husband on the count of maintenance though she is capable to earn," the court said

you can file a modification petition in the court to revise the maintenance amount as per the existing circumstance by showing the proofs you have
